THE CO-CREATION PROCESS

Great imagery doesn’t just “happen”, we co-create it.

Before every session or birth, we’ll talk through what matters most to you: the mood, the boundaries, the moments you want honored, the moments you don’t want photographed, and how you want the room to feel. I’ll guide you gently, not with stiff poses, but with prompts, intention, and emotional clarity.

During sessions, I’ll direct just enough to help you drop into connection, never into performance. During birth, I shift entirely into observer mode unless you’ve asked for anything different.

This clarity upfront is what makes you feel safe, seen, and comfortable, and what allows your story to unfold naturally.
